漏洞注入,网络安全中的隐形杀手
在当今数字化时代,网络技术的发展日新月异,但随之而来的安全问题也日益严峻,漏洞注入攻击(Injection Attack)作为一种常见的网络安全威胁,其危害性不容小觑,本文将深入探讨漏洞注入的概念、影响以及防范措施。
什么是漏洞注入?
漏洞注入是一种通过恶意代码的嵌入来破坏程序正常运行的方式,它通常利用编程语言中的一些弱点或设计缺陷,使得黑客能够控制程序执行流程,从而获取敏感信息或完全控制系统,常见的漏洞注入类型包括SQL注入、XSS跨站脚本注入等。
漏洞注入的危害
- 数据泄露:通过SQL注入,黑客可以访问并窃取数据库中的用户信息、交易记录等敏感数据。
- 权限提升:XSS注入允许黑客在受害者浏览器上执行恶意脚本,进而达到绕过网站验证、篡改页面效果甚至修改数据库的目的。
- 系统瘫痪:严重的漏洞注入可能导致服务器崩溃,造成业务中断和数据丢失。
防范措施
- 加强软件更新与补丁管理:及时安装系统和应用程序的安全补丁,修复已知漏洞。
- 使用防注入工具:如OWASP ZAP等工具可以帮助检测潜在的SQL注入和XSS攻击。
- 增强输入验证:严格检查所有用户的输入,确保它们符合预期格式和范围。
- 采用白名单策略:仅允许特定的合法操作,限制不必要的操作权限。
- 定期进行渗透测试:通过模拟攻击者的行为来发现潜在的安全漏洞。
漏洞注入攻击是现代信息安全领域的一个重要挑战,随着技术的进步和防御手段的不断更新,我们对这种威胁的理解也在不断深化,没有绝对的安全防护体系,因此持续关注最新的安全趋势和技术发展至关重要,只有不断提高自身的安全意识和能力,才能有效抵御这一类复杂的网络威胁。